We had a boat tour scheduled for 10 AM. Since we were making good time we stopped in Kemptville for breakfast.

After about another 2 1/2 hours of driving we got to Gananoque and immediately purchased our tickets for the 1000 islands/bolt island boat cruise.


The cruise took 5 hours. 1.5 hours there, 2 hours at Bolt Island and 1.5 hours back.


They gave history of some of the cottages along the way. And by cottages I mean MANSIONS! These places are beautiful, it doesn't look like they are roughing it, that is for sure!


We saw millionaires row, the bridge that crosses from Canada to the USA, some big ships, and of course Bolt Island.
